Management highlighted a solid start to fiscal 2026, with first-quarter results reflecting disciplined execution against a still-cautious consumer backdrop. During the earnings call, executives noted that comparable sales trends modestly improved as seasonal categories, particularly apparel and accessories, resonated well with customers. The company's ongoing focus on inventory management and expense control helped preserve margins, even as promotional activity remained elevated across the specialty retail landscape. Zumiez also pointed to its omnichannel capabilities as a key operational differentiator, with digital sales continuing to represent a meaningful portion of total revenue. On the product front, the shift toward more lifestyle-oriented assortments and select streetwear collaborations appeared to drive incremental traffic in both North American and European stores. Management emphasized that while macroeconomic uncertainty persists, the team is prioritizing agile inventory positioning and targeted marketing investments to capture demand during the upcoming back-to-school season. No specific forward guidance was provided, but the tone suggested cautious optimism regarding the potential for sequential improvement in the second half of the fiscal year. Management’s forward-looking commentary for the remainder of fiscal 2026 struck a cautiously optimistic tone. While acknowledging ongoing macroeconomic pressures that could affect discretionary spending, the company expressed confidence in its strategic initiatives. For the upcoming quarters, Zumiez anticipates that its product assortment and marketing efforts will continue to resonate with core customers, potentially supporting modest sequential improvements in comparable sales. The outlook for gross margin remains nuanced, as the company expects promotional activity to stay competitive, though supply chain normalization may provide some tailwinds. Regarding earnings, guidance suggests that the bottom line could benefit from disciplined expense management and a favorable product mix. However, management also noted that consumer demand trends remain unpredictable, and any sudden shifts in spending behavior would likely influence results. International markets, particularly in Europe, are viewed as a potential growth driver, but currency fluctuations and regional headwinds may temper contributions. Overall, the company is preparing for a gradual, rather than rapid, recovery, with a focus on maintaining operational flexibility. Following the release of Zumiez’s Q1 2026 earnings on May 21, 2026, the market reaction was measured, with the stock initially experiencing above-average trading volume. The reported EPS of $1.16 and revenue of $929.1 million came in ahead of consensus expectations, which analysts interpreted as a sign of operational resilience amid ongoing retail headwinds. Several analysts subsequently raised their near-term estimates, citing stronger-than-anticipated margins and disciplined cost management. However, cautious language remains prevalent: while the results beat forecasts, analysts have tempered enthusiasm by noting persistent macroeconomic uncertainty, including shifts in consumer discretionary spending. The stock price saw a modest uptick in the hours after the announcement, but gains were capped as some investors took a wait-and-see approach regarding the company’s ability to sustain momentum into the second half of the fiscal year. Overall, the earnings outcome has improved sentiment around the stock, though most analysts maintain a neutral-to-constructive tone, emphasizing the need for consistent execution before assigning additional upside. The market appears to be pricing in these results as a positive, but not transformative, development.
